Output b38e26d993bfc3fe4837be7a35af18b989653563b773b90db20d767d200bd704:186

value
18355945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03de5940f097e563a119121a1dd802367d0773f9 OP_EQUAL
address
323UKB3tate7KstStw8Wq4cUB9pV66Bg3H
transaction
b38e26d993bfc3fe4837be7a35af18b989653563b773b90db20d767d200bd704
spent
true